There is no alternative non surgical option to reduce the chin but botox to the muscle of the chin but the chin itself is not reduced in size. I suggest seeing an expert. Best, Dr. Emer.
Chin reduction for the prominent chin. there is no non surgical way to do this. This is an operation that we frequently do for chins that project too far etc. See a very experienced surgeon who does this frequently for the best results.
Unfortunately there is no non-surgical solution for chin reduction. Dermal fillers can be used for chin augmentation for people with a chin that is too small. Botox can be used on the chin to help with wrinkles or dimpling sometimes seen in this area. To make your chin smaller I recommend consulting with a facial plastic surgeon. Good luck.
Unfortunately, at this time, there are no non-surgical treatments to reduce the chin area. Just remember that chin reduction may not be the best treatment for you if the proportions of your entire face was analyzed.
Unfortunately, I do not know of a nonsurgical procedure that can reduce the size of the chin. However, combination treatment with Botox and fillers in the hands of an expert injector can be used to address symmetry and proportion issues on the face and this can create the illusion of a smaller or more appropriate chin.
